What are the standard working hours in Singapore?

The standard working hours in Singapore are 9 am to 6pm.

What are the standard working days in Singapore?

The standard working days in Singapore are Monday to Friday.

How many hours can you work per week in Singapore?

Employees covered by the Employment Act have a work limit of 44 hours per week, excluding lunch breaks.

How many hours is part-time work in Singapore?

Part-time employment in Singapore is less than 35 hours a week.

How many hours is overtime in Singapore?

Overtime is more than 8 hours in a day or 44 hours in a week. Any additional hours of work are considered overtime.

Is it illegal to work on the weekend in Singapore?

It is not illegal for employees to work on the weekend. Employers may lawfully ask employees to work outside of their contractually stated hours.

Does Singapore have a four-day work?

Singapore has a 5 day work week consisting of Monday to Friday.

Employees in Singapore can work a maximum of 72 overtime hours in a month, which is a maximum of 864 hours of overtime per year.

Only employees earning salaries below SGD 2,600 a month are entitled to overtime pay. The pay rate for overtime is 1.5 times the hourly basic rate.
